The Transformative Power of Art

The Porch Light Initiative, a groundbreaking Philadelphia program supported by RWJF, pairs artists with individuals receiving treatment for behavioral health challenges to design, paint and hang large-scale murals. The projects engage people in a new way, developing deeper connections to their community and creating a safe space to talk about behavioral health issues.

Preventing the Onset of Severe Mental Illness

The Early Detection, Intervention and Prevention of Psychosis in Adolescents and Young Adults (EDIPPP) initiative has gathered evidence to show the value of engaging communities toward preventing severe mental illness in young people. Hear about one young woman's journey.
